WebIn this article we will discuss about the problems faced by rural markets in India. Problem # 1. Diverse Markets: It is a mistake to assume that the rural market is one homogenous market. In fact, rural markets and rural consumers vary across regions and incomes. They consist of very affluent landlords and businessmen, traders (both big and ...
